Postdoc in Human Bacterial Infections at University of Basel

The Biozentrum at the University of Basel, a global leader in life sciences research, is offering two postdoctoral positions in the Bumann Lab to explore human bacterial infections. This is a unique opportunity to join a dynamic, international research community dedicated to unraveling the complexities of life from molecules to organisms.

About the Role

The positions focus on studying how Staphylococcus aureus and mycobacteria interact with host cells and tissue microenvironments in patient biopsies. Using cutting-edge techniques like multiplex immunohistochemistry, advanced imaging, and visual proteomics, you’ll investigate critical knowledge gaps in bacterial infections to support the development of new drug discovery models. The roles are part of a Swiss research network tackling antimicrobial resistance, with access to state-of-the-art imaging and mass spectrometry facilities at the Biozentrum.

As a postdoc, you’ll lead innovative projects, mentor students, and engage in grant writing and peer review, fostering both scientific and career growth. The positions are full-time, temporary, and based in Basel, Switzerland, with an application deadline of July 2, 2025.

Postdoctoral Scholarship in Cryo-EM of Photosynthetic Protein Complexes at Umeå University

The Department of Plant Physiology at Umeå University, part of the Umeå Plant Science Centre (UPSC), is offering a two-year postdoctoral scholarship to investigate high-resolution structures of Photosystem II. This is an exciting opportunity to join a leading research group focused on photosynthetic water oxidation.

About the Role

Funded by the Kempe Foundation, this scholarship supports full-time research starting October 1, 2025, or by agreement, with an application deadline of September 1, 2025. The project, led by Prof. Johannes Messinger, aims to improve understanding of the mechanism of water oxidation in photosynthesis by obtaining cryo-EM structures of Photosystem II under various conditions and illumination states. The postdoc will explore protonation states of amino acids and the role of protein dynamics in photosynthetic processes, using tools like molecular biology, biophysics, and spectroscopy.

The role includes access to Umeå’s excellent cryo-EM facility and opportunities to participate in complementary biophysical studies, manuscript and grant writing, and international collaborations. The scholarship provides 360,000 SEK per year (tax-free) and 260,000 SEK annually for running costs.
